Septic, Sewer, and Sump Pump: Key System Differences

Understanding the distinction between different drainage systems helps identify which component requires attention:

Sewer Services

Sewer service focuses on maintaining and repairing underground lateral lines connecting a building to the municipal main. Symptoms like foul odors, multiple slow drains, or ground surface pooling often indicate issues within the sewer lateral.

Septic Systems

While most properties in Dearborn connect directly to the city sewer network, some semi-rural areas in surrounding Southeast Michigan utilize private septic tanks. Sewage backups or wet spots near a drainfield typically require septic-specific evaluation and tank maintenance.

Sump Pumps

Sump pump systems manage groundwater surrounding foundation walls, an important feature for Dearborn homes near the Rouge River basin, where spring rainfall can elevate water tables. Technicians can inspect, service, or replace sump pumps to keep basements dry.

FAQs About Sewer Services in Dearborn

My Home Was Built Before 1960. Should I Have My Sewer Line Inspected?

It is often beneficial to evaluate older lines. Many Dearborn homes from this period still rely on original clay tile laterals, which are more susceptible to cracking, offset joints, and root intrusion. These issues often develop gradually without immediate symptoms.

Why Do Tree Roots Repeatedly Enter Sewer Lines?

Dearborn's mature street trees have wide root networks naturally drawn to moisture and nutrients inside sewer pipes. Roots tend to enter through small gaps in older pipe joints. Clearing the blockage removes the immediate obstruction, but structural repairs may be needed to prevent roots from re-entering.

Does Trenchless Repair Work on Older Clay Pipe?

In many instances, yes. Trenchless relining methods can reinforce existing clay or cast iron lines from the inside, avoiding the need to excavate driveways, gardens, or mature trees.

My Basement Floods Every Spring. Could That Be Sewer-Related?

It is possible. Higher water tables near the Rouge River during spring thaw can stress sump pump systems, or excess groundwater can infiltrate small cracks in an aging sewer lateral. A video camera inspection can confirm whether the issue stems from the main lateral, the sump system, or a combination of factors.

Is My Home on a Septic or Municipal Sewer System?

The vast majority of structures within the Dearborn city limits connect to the municipal sewer system. Certain outlying areas in surrounding counties rely on septic systems. Edwards Plumbing & Heating can help verify how your property handles wastewater if you are uncertain.
